Respiratory Therapy (RTH)

RTH 102  Integrated Sciences for Respiratory Care II  (3 CR.)  
Integrates the concepts of mathematics, chemistry, physics, microbiology, and computer technology as these sciences apply to the practices of respiratory care. Lecture 3 hours per week. (Open enrollment)

RTH 121  Cardiopulmonary Science I  (3 CR.)  
*Focuses on assessment, treatment, and evaluation of patients with cardiopulmonary disease. Explores cardiopulmonary, renal, and neuromuscular physiology, and pathophysiology. Lecture 3 hours per week. (Restricted Enrollment)

RTH 225  Neonatal And Pediatric Respiratory p  (3 CR.)  
Prerequisite is RTH 222 or permission of the assistant dean. Focuses on the cardiopulmonary, physiology, pathology, and application of therapeutic procedures in the management of the newborn and pediatric patient. Lecture 2 hours. Laboratory 3 hours. Total 5 hours per week. (Restricted Enrollment)(Only placement in Plan is hard-coded)

RTH 236  Critical Care Monitoring  (3 CR.)  
*Prerequisite is completion of all first and second semester required courses or permission of the program head. Focuses on techniques and theory necessary for the evaluation and treatment of the critical care patient. Explores physiologic effects of advanced mechanical ventilation. Lecture 2 hours per week. Laboratory 3 hours. Total 5 hours per week. (Restricted Enrollment)
